Axiona: the vendor-independent robot management system

A standardized core connects robots, building technology and third-party systems. Every new integration immediately benefits all industry solutions, so your integration effort drops with each connection.

Three operating modes

Cloud, on-premise or fully offline

Cloud

Fast start, central management and automatic updates.

On-premise

Full data sovereignty in your own data center.

Fully offline

Operation without an internet connection, for the highest security and KRITIS requirements.

Integrations

Robots, elevators, doors and third-party systems

The integration library keeps growing. Every new connection immediately benefits all industry solutions.

Robots

KeenonAutoXingOrionstartemi

Keenon, AutoXing, Orionstar, temi

Elevators

KONESchindlerNewliftReimann

KONE, Schindler, Newlift, Reimann

Doors and other IoT devices are connected via relay.

1 to 3 days

until a new robot type is usable in your operation

about 1 week

until a new elevator controller is connected

Headless for partners

Partners build their own solutions via REST API, an Android wrapper around a WebView and a JavaScript bridge to the robot.
